When exploring paper packaging supplies, different industries have unique requirements. Food and beverage sectors lean towards biodegradable containers. These supplies ensure safe storage and transport of goods. Retail industries often favor eco-friendly paper bags. Customization options enhance brand visibility while maintaining sustainability.
The cosmetic industry benefits from specialized paper packaging. Rigid boxes that protect fragile products are popular choices. They provide a luxurious unboxing experience. Additionally, the pharmaceutical sector uses tamper-evident paper packaging. These types keep products secure and reassure customers about safety.

Sustainability is becoming essential in paper packaging. Global buyers seek materials that minimize environmental impact. Eco-friendly options are now available. Biodegradable inks, recycled paper, and sustainable sourcing methods top the list. These innovations support a cleaner planet while meeting market demands.
Consider switching to recycled materials. Look for certifications that ensure responsible sourcing. Transitioning can reduce waste in landfills. Using plant-based inks can also enhance your brand's eco-credentials. Such practices contribute to a circular economy, fostering long-term sustainability.
